Output 32baf1421528a6407e579200023cce261dfecb7454161691574faa9ffa886d52:0

value
1974710
script pubkey
OP_0 OP_PUSHBYTES_20 c2faab30618b592f8ead046a667e1e63836834d6
address
bc1qcta2kvrp3dvjlr4dq34xvls7vwpksdxkgydrmr
transaction
32baf1421528a6407e579200023cce261dfecb7454161691574faa9ffa886d52
spent
true